+#ifndef _HAPROXY_HBUF_H
+#define _HAPROXY_HBUF_H
+
+#include <stdlib.h>
+
+/* Very small API similar to buffer API to carefully bufferize some strings */
+#define HBUF_NULL ((struct hbuf) { })
+#define HBUF_SIZE (16 << 10) /* bytes */
+
+struct hbuf {
+ char *area;
+ size_t data;
+ size_t size;
+};
+
+static inline struct hbuf *hbuf_alloc(struct hbuf *h)
+{
+ h->area = malloc(HBUF_SIZE);
+ if (!h->area)
+ return NULL;
+
+ h->size = HBUF_SIZE;
+ h->data = 0;
+ return h;
+}
+
+static inline void free_hbuf(struct hbuf *h)
+{
+ free(h->area);
+ h->area = NULL;
+}
+
+static inline size_t hbuf_is_null(const struct hbuf *h)
+{
+ return h->size == 0;
+}
+
+__attribute__ ((format(printf, 2, 3)))
+void hbuf_appendf(struct hbuf *h, char *fmt, ...);
+void hbuf_str_append(struct hbuf *h, const char *line);
+
+#endif /* _HAPROXY_HBUF_H */

+#include <stdarg.h>
+#include <stdio.h>
+#include <string.h>
+
+#include <haproxy/hbuf.h>
+
+__attribute__ ((format(printf, 2, 3)))
+void hbuf_appendf(struct hbuf *h, char *fmt, ...)
+{
+ va_list argp;
+ size_t room;
+ int ret;
+
+ room = h->size - h->data;
+ if (!room)
+ return;
+
+ va_start(argp, fmt);
+ ret = vsnprintf(h->area + h->data, room, fmt, argp);
+ if (ret >= room)
+ h->area[h->data] = '\0';
+ else
+ h->data += ret;
+ va_end(argp);
+}
+
+/* Simple function, to append <line> to <b> without without
+ * trailing '\0' character.
+ * Take into an account the '\t' and '\n' escaped sequeces.
+ */
+void hbuf_str_append(struct hbuf *h, const char *line)
+{
+ const char *p, *end;
+ char *to = h->area + h->data;
+ char *wrap = h->area + h->size;
+ int nl = 0; /* terminal '\n' */
+
+ p = line;
+ end = line + strlen(line);
+
+ /* prepend '\t' if missing */
+ if (strncmp(line, "\\t", 2) != 0 && to < wrap) {
+ *to++ = '\t';
+ h->data++;
+ }
+
+ while (p < end && to < wrap) {
+ if (*p == '\\') {
+ if (!*++p || p >= end)
+ break;
+ if (*p == 'n') {
+ *to++ = '\n';
+ if (p + 1 >= end)
+ nl = 1;
+ }
+ else if (*p == 't')
+ *to++ = '\t';
+ p++;
+ h->data++;
+ }
+ else {
+ *to++ = *p++;
+ h->data++;
+ }
+ }
+
+ /* add a terminal '\n' if not already present */
+ if (to < wrap && !nl) {
+ *to++ = '\n';
+ h->data++;
+ }
+}
